CAGCNet: generalized contrastive learning for person identification based on channel aggregated EEG features.

Summary

This study introduces a novel brainprint recognition framework using electroencephalogram (EEG) signals for secure person identification. The proposed method enhances model generalization for unseen data, outperforming existing techniques.
